如何搭建本地服务器?使用node.js! (node.js 本地服务器)

随着互联网的普及和发展,越来越多的人开始涉及到网站和服务的开发。而本地服务器的搭建是开发过程中不可缺少的一步。不管是个人开发还是团队协作,都需要有一台稳定的本地服务器来进行调试和测试。本文将介绍如何使用node.js来搭建本地服务器。

1. 安装node.js

安装node.js是搭建本地服务器的之一步。node.js是一个基于Chrome V8引擎的JavaScript运行环境,它使JavaScript可以脱离浏览器独立运行在服务器端。安装node.js很简单,只需要到官网下载相应的安装包即可。

2. 选择一个开发工具

在开始建立本地服务器之前,我们需要选择一个开发工具。Node.js有很多不同的开发工具可供选择,例如Visual Studio Code, WebStorm等。这里我们推荐使用Visual Studio Code。Visual Studio Code是一款由Microsoft开发的轻量级跨平台开发工具,它可以用于编写JavaScript和Node.js应用程序。

3. 创建一个新的Node.js项目

在Visual Studio Code中,我们可以创建一个新的Node.js项目。我们可以通过以下步骤创建一个新的Node.js项目:

– 打开Visual Studio Code

– 选择”File” -> “New Folder” -> “Open”

– 选择”Terminal” -> “New Terminal”

– 输入”npm init”命令,并按照提示填写package.json文件

– 输入”npm install –save-dev nodemon”命令来安装nodemon,它可以帮助我们检测文件变化并自动重新启动服务器。

4. 开发一个简单的web应用程序

我们可以使用node.js开发一个简单的web应用程序,用于测试我们的本地服务器。以下是一段很简单的应用程序代码:

“`

const http = require(‘http’);

const hostname = ‘127.0.0.1’;

const port = 3000;

const server = http.createServer((req, res) => {

res.statusCode = 200;

res.setHeader(‘Content-Type’, ‘text/pln’);

res.end(‘Hello World\n’);

});

server.listen(port, hostname, () => {

console.log(`Server running at http://${hostname}:${port}/`);

});

“`

上述代码定义了一个HTTP服务在本地地址127.0.0.1和端口3000上监听请求。当启动服务器后,我们可以在浏览器中打开”http://localhost:3000″来查看结果。

我们可以通过修改代码或添加新的页面来测试服务器是否正常工作。

5. 部署web应用程序

当我们完成了开发测试后,我们需要把我们的web应用程序部署到一台真实的服务器上。通常来说,我们需要购买一个云服务器,但在此之前我们可以通过一些方式来测试我们的应用程序。例如,我们可以使用“ngrok”软件将我们的本地服务器暴露给外网,并在浏览器中打开暴露的url来测试我们的应用程序。

6.

本地服务器的搭建是进行web开发的重要一步。使用Node.js和Visual Studio Code可以快速地构建本地服务器和web应用程序。除此之外,我们还需要学习如何部署我们的应用程序到云服务器。


数据运维技术 » 如何搭建本地服务器?使用node.js! (node.js 本地服务器)